The CPU load is dependent upon the time period a hosting server spends executing a script when a visitor opens a page on a particular script-driven Internet site. Static HTML websites use barely any CPU time, but it's not the case with the considerably more advanced and functional scripts, that use a database and display dynamic content. The more people open such an Internet site, the more load shall be created on the hosting server and if the database is very large, the MySQL server shall be loaded too. An illustration of what could cause high load is an online store with a huge number of products. If it's popular, plenty of people shall be exploring it concurrently and if they seek out items, the entire database containing all the products shall also be continuously accessed by the script, which will result in high load. In this light, having CPU and MySQL load statistics will provide you with an idea of how the site is doing, if it has to be optimized or if you simply just need a more effective website hosting solution - if the site is popular and the existing setup can't cope with the load.
MySQL & Load Stats in Web Hosting
Using the Hepsia Control Panel, bundled with all of our web hosting packages, you'll be able to see incredibly comprehensive data about the resources that your websites use. One of the sections shall give you information about the CPU load, such as the amount of processing time the server spent, the amount of time it took for your scripts to be executed and how much memory they used. Stats are consistently provided every 6 hours and you may also see the different types of processes that generated the most load - PHP, Perl, and so forth. MySQL load statistics are listed inside an individual section where you'll be able to see all the queries on a per hour, everyday, etc. basis. You could go back and compare data from different months to determine if some update has transformed the resource usage if the number of site visitors hasn't changed much. In this way, you will see if your site needs to be optimized, that will result in a better general performance and an improved user experience.
MySQL & Load Stats in Semi-dedicated Servers
Our system produces comprehensive stats about both different types of load, so if you purchase a semi-dedicated server for your sites, you can access the information with just a few clicks inside your Hepsia hosting Control Panel. Every type of information is listed inside its own section. The CPU Load section will tell you what processes created the load and how much time it took for the server to execute all the requests. Though stats are generated every six hours, you can see day-to-day and month-to-month stats also. In the MySQL Load section you will find a list of all the databases produced inside your semi-dedicated account manually and automatically, the amount of queries were sent to each one of them, the total daily queries for the account in general, plus the average per hour rate. This data shall help you determine how well your websites perform and if any of them requires optimization of some sort.